Output 43adc9c8febaa6ec230861d1d034270193bc45791f2ea84646e9e1ad0ebf62ce:0

value
64159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61b9141d945126354a1cc301a2724452392299ec OP_EQUAL
address
3AbjBdrXwW2unQKhvs27AvjrhuhL1z2rs4
transaction
43adc9c8febaa6ec230861d1d034270193bc45791f2ea84646e9e1ad0ebf62ce
confirmations
302871
spent
true